About Asylum Law in Dhaka, Bangladesh
Asylum law in Bangladesh is primarily managed on an ad hoc basis because the country is not a signatory to the 1951 UN Refugee Convention or the 1967 Protocol. The country, however, follows the principle of non-refoulement, which means that they don’t return asylum seekers to a country where they face serious threats to their life or freedom. This principle is often adhered to on humanitarian grounds and Bangladesh has a history of providing shelter to Rohingya asylum seekers from Myanmar.

Local Laws Overview
Local laws regarding asylum seekers in Bangladesh mainly focus around the principle of non-refoulement and ad hoc measures, combined with socio-economic support to the asylum seekers. As Bangladesh does not have specific domestic legislation on asylum, the actions are largely guided by international human rights law which prohibits torture, inhumane treatment and expulsion of asylum seekers at risk. Legal status and rights of the asylum seekers and refugees often depend on ad hoc governmental decisions.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I apply for asylum at the Bangladesh border or entry point?
Yes, it is possible to seek asylum at the Bangladesh border or on arrival in the country. However, the process is quite complex and you should seek legal advice before proceeding.
2. What kind of rights do asylum seekers have in Bangladesh?
The rights of asylum seekers in Bangladesh are largely determined by ad hoc measures and international human right laws. Basic protection, right to life, and humanitarian support are usually provided.
3. Can I work while my application for asylum is being processed?
No formal regulations permit asylum seekers to work while their applications are in progress. Decisions are often made on an individual basis.
4. What if my application for asylum is rejected?
If your asylum application is rejected, you may appeal the decision. This is where having a competent lawyer becomes crucial.
5. Can I apply for my family to join me in Dhaka?
Family reunification for asylum seekers is a complex process and can depend on individual circumstances and decisions made by the local government. It is always best to seek legal advice on such matters.
Additional Resources
You may consult the 'United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R)' for information regarding asylum proceedings in Dhaka and Bangladesh in general. Other non-profitable organizations like 'Save the Children', 'Refugee and Migratory Movements Research Unit (RMMRU)', are also working relentlessly for the cause.
